Chemical Property Profile of 2-ethyl-1,3,4,8-tetramethyl-2H-dipyrrolo[1,2-b:3',4'-d]pyridazine
Property Insights of 2-ethyl-1,3,4,8-tetramethyl-2H-dipyrrolo[1,2-b:3',4'-d]pyridazine
The XLogP value of 3.54258 indicates that 2-ethyl-1,3,4,8-tetramethyl-2H-dipyrrolo[1,2-b:3',4'-d]pyridazine is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 22.23 Ų, 2-ethyl-1,3,4,8-tetramethyl-2H-dipyrrolo[1,2-b:3',4'-d]pyridazine ex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, 2-ethyl-1,3,4,8-tetramethyl-2H-dipyrrolo[1,2-b:3',4'-d]pyridazine has 0 hydrogen bond donor(s) and 1 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
